The most important document in a 1031 exchange, in this document the Seller gives the Intermediary the right to acquire the relinquished property from the Seller and convey it to the buyer. It also gives the Intermediary the right to acquire the replacement property from the seller and then convey it to the Exchanger.
When a MEGA 1031 consultant is acting as your Intermediary the Notice Agreement will notify the seller and buyer that the properties are being exchanged and we are the Intermediary.
This document Assigns the Exchanger's rights in the Agreement of Sale to the Intermediary and serves as written notification to the buyer of the relinquished property of Sellers intent to affect a 1031 Exchange and also includes a hold harmless clause which assures the buyer that there are no hidden liabilities or costs.
Alternately a 1031 Clause may be inserted into the Agreement of Sale, in which case this document is not required.
This document assigns the Sellers rights in the Agreement of Sale to the Intermediary and also serves as a written notification to the seller of the replacement property that the Exchangers intends to effect a 1031 Exchange. Normally this document also includes a hold harmless clause to assure the seller of the replacement property that there are no additional liabilities or costs which may accrue to him.
Alternately a 1031 clause may be included into the Agreement of Sale, and in such a case this document is no longer necessary.
